Understanding KPIs


Key Performance Indicators (KPIs) are crucial in measuring the success and effectiveness of a business or project. They provide valuable insights into the performance of various aspects of the business, helping you make informed decisions and achieve your objectives.

Defining key metrics for your business or project


Identify the key areas that drive success in your business or project. These could include sales growth, customer satisfaction, employee productivity, or financial performance. Once you have identified these key areas, you can then determine the specific metrics that will help you measure performance in each area.

Setting clear, achievable goals for KPIs


It is crucial to set clear, measurable goals for each KPI. These goals should be specific, achievable, and aligned with the overall objectives of the business or project. Whether it's increasing revenue by a certain percentage, improving customer retention, or reducing costs, the goals should provide a clear target to work towards.

Identifying relevant data to measure KPI performance


Once you have defined the KPIs and set the goals, the next step is to identify the relevant data that will be used to measure performance. This could include sales figures, customer feedback, operational data, or financial reports. Having access to accurate and up-to-date data is essential for effectively measuring KPI performance.

Organizing KPI Data in Excel


When it comes to measuring and analyzing Key Performance Indicators (KPIs), Excel is an invaluable tool for organizing and presenting data in a clear and concise manner. In this tutorial, we will explore some essential techniques for organizing KPI data in Excel.

a. Sorting and filtering KPI data for analysis

One of the first steps in organizing KPI data is sorting and filtering the data to focus on specific metrics or time periods. Excel’s built-in sorting and filtering functions make it easy to arrange the data in a way that is meaningful for analysis. By using the Sort and Filter buttons on the Data tab, you can quickly rearrange and narrow down your KPI data to focus on the most relevant information.

b. Using Excel’s tables and pivot tables for KPI organization

Excel’s tables and pivot tables are powerful tools for organizing and summarizing KPI data. By converting your KPI data into a table, you can easily apply filters, sort the data, and add calculated columns to further analyze your KPIs. Pivot tables allow you to summarize and analyze large datasets, making it easy to identify trends and patterns in your KPI data.

c. Formatting KPI data for clear presentation

Once your KPI data is organized and analyzed, it’s important to format it for clear and professional presentation. Excel offers a wide range of formatting options, including conditional formatting, data bars, and color scales, to highlight important KPIs and trends. By formatting your KPI data effectively, you can make it easier for stakeholders to understand and act upon the insights derived from the data.

Tracking KPI Performance Over Time


Tracking Key Performance Indicators (KPIs) over time is essential for businesses to measure progress and make informed decisions. In this chapter, we will discuss how to set up Excel to track KPI performance over time, create automated reports, and use conditional formatting to highlight performance changes.

Setting up Excel to track KPI performance over time


  • Define KPIs: Identify the KPIs that are important for your business and gather the data needed to track them over time.
  • Organize Data: Set up a structured data table in Excel to input and track KPI data over different time periods, such as months or quarters.
  • Use Formulas: Utilize Excel formulas to calculate KPI performance metrics, such as year-over-year growth or progress against targets.

Creating automated reports for KPI tracking


  • Build Dashboards: Create interactive dashboards in Excel to visualize KPI performance trends and provide a quick overview for stakeholders.
  • Set up Pivot Tables: Use Pivot Tables to summarize and analyze KPI data over time, enabling easy comparison and trend analysis.
  • Automate Data Updates: Utilize Excel's data connection features to automatically update KPI data from external sources, such as CRM or ERP systems.

Using Excel’s conditional formatting to highlight KPI performance changes


  • Apply Color Scales: Use Excel's conditional formatting rules to apply color scales to KPI data, making it easy to spot performance changes at a glance.
  • Set Thresholds: Define performance thresholds and use conditional formatting to highlight KPI values that fall below or exceed these thresholds.
  • Create Alerts: Use conditional formatting to create visual alerts for significant KPI performance changes, such as a sudden drop in sales or a spike in customer complaints.
